What Is AI Roleplay for Sales Training?

AI roleplay for sales training uses simulated buyer conversations to let reps practice sales situations before they face customers. Reps interact with AI personas, respond to objections, and receive feedback on how effectively they handled the conversation.

Why Do Sales Teams Need AI Roleplay?

Traditional sales training often relies on theory, limited practice, and scheduled manager-led roleplays. These methods can be inconsistent, subjective, and difficult to scale, especially when managers have limited time for repeated coaching.

AI enables reps to practice anytime across multiple scenarios without waiting for a trainer. Teams can expose reps to different buyer personas, industries, objection types, and conversation styles that would otherwise be difficult to encounter consistently.

How Does AI Roleplay Improve Sales Skills?

AI roleplay provides immediate scoring, coaching insights, and improvement suggestions after practice conversations. Instead of waiting for a manager review, reps can identify weak areas, repeat the scenario, and improve their responses through continuous practice.

2. Second Nature: Best for realistic avatar-based simulations

Second Nature uses dynamic 3D AI avatars to simulate buyer interactions and create immersive sales practice. Reps can work through realistic conversations designed to improve confidence and prepare for customer-facing situations.

Its avatar-based approach adds visual and conversational realism, while structured coaching insights and performance tracking help teams review progress. It is also suited to organizations running global sales certification and practice programs.

Pros

  • Realistic AI avatar interactions
  • Structured coaching and performance tracking
  • Supports global sales certification programs

Cons

  • Some scenarios may feel repetitive over time
  • Onboarding can require additional effort

3. Hyperbound: Best for outbound and cold-call training

Hyperbound focuses on outbound sales simulations, including cold calls and multi-stakeholder conversations. Its persona customization helps teams recreate prospecting situations that reps regularly encounter in outbound sales.

The platform is particularly useful for refining opening lines, objection handling, and conversational responses during prospecting. Its voice-first approach makes it a focused option for teams that want repeated practice around outbound calls.

Pros

  • Strong outbound and cold-call simulations
  • Detailed persona customization
  • Useful for objection-handling practice

Cons

  • Primarily voice-based
  • Does not focus on avatar or visual simulations

4. PitchMonster: Best for pitch and objection handling practice

PitchMonster generates custom buyer personas using a company’s URL, giving reps a way to practice sales pitches against scenarios tailored to their business context. This helps make practice more relevant than generic roleplay exercises.

The platform is useful for refining messaging, preparing for meetings, and testing responses to common objections. Its focused approach makes it practical for teams that primarily need pitch and conversation preparation rather than a complete training ecosystem.

Pros

  • Contextual buyer personas
  • Useful for pitch and objection practice
  • Helps prepare reps for real meetings

Cons

  • Narrower scope than full training platforms
  • Less suited to broader learning management needs

5. Mindtickle: Best for revenue enablement and coaching

Mindtickle combines training, coaching, and analytics and can generate roleplays from real customer interactions. This gives sales teams a way to connect practice with conversations that reps actually encounter in the field.

Its revenue enablement approach also supports coaching workflows and performance analysis. Teams that already use structured sales enablement processes can use the platform to connect training activities with broader coaching and revenue goals.

Pros

  • Training, coaching, and analytics in one platform
  • Uses real customer interaction data
  • Strong coaching workflows

Cons

  • Can be complex to manage
  • May require significant resources for implementation and adoption

6. Yoodli: Best for individual communication coaching

Yoodli helps sales professionals improve speaking skills, confidence, and delivery through AI-driven feedback. Its simple approach makes it useful for reps who want self-paced practice without a complex training environment.

The platform is better suited to communication improvement than deep sales simulation. Teams can use it to strengthen presentation and speaking habits, but organizations looking for advanced sales-specific roleplay may need a more specialized platform.

Pros

  • Simple and accessible for self-paced practice
  • Useful for communication and delivery improvement
  • Supports individual skill development

Cons

  • Limited advanced sales-specific roleplay features
  • Less comprehensive for enterprise sales training

7. Quantified AI: Best for video-based sales coaching

Quantified AI offers video-based simulations with interactive avatars and structured performance feedback. This approach gives enterprise teams an engaging way to practice sales conversations while reviewing performance data.

Its analytics can help managers identify patterns in rep performance and coaching needs. The video-based experience is useful for organizations that want simulation training with a strong emphasis on measurable performance review.

Pros

  • Interactive video simulations
  • Structured performance analytics
  • Engaging option for enterprise teams

Cons

  • Feedback can sometimes feel generic
  • Integrations may be limited

8. Regie.ai: Best for outbound messaging and content-driven roleplay

Regie.ai combines AI training with content generation to help sales reps practice outbound messaging. This makes it relevant for teams that want to improve both the quality of their prospecting communication and the speed at which reps create sales content.

Its strength is the connection between messaging and productivity rather than full conversational simulation. Teams focused on outbound workflows can use it to reinforce messaging skills while supporting day-to-day sales activity.

Pros

  • Combines training and content creation
  • Supports outbound messaging practice
  • Can improve messaging productivity

Cons

  • Less focused on full conversational simulations
  • Not as broad as dedicated roleplay platforms

9. Gong AI: Best for data-driven sales training

Gong uses real call data to create simulations and provide performance insights based on actual sales conversations. This gives teams a strong connection between training content and the situations reps encounter with prospects and customers.

Its conversation intelligence capabilities also support data-backed coaching and analysis. Gong is a strong choice for organizations that prioritize sales data and analytics, although roleplay is not its central capability compared with dedicated AI simulation tools.

Pros

  • Highly relevant, data-backed training
  • Strong conversation intelligence and analytics
  • Useful for data-driven coaching

Cons

  • Roleplay is not its core feature
  • May be broader than teams seeking only roleplay

10. Allego AI: Best for remote and distributed sales teams

Allego offers video-based coaching, peer learning, and AI feedback for distributed sales teams. Its asynchronous approach allows reps to practice and submit work without requiring everyone to attend a live training session at the same time.

This makes it useful for organizations with remote or geographically dispersed teams that need a flexible coaching model. Its emphasis is more on video submissions and collaborative learning than real-time AI conversation simulations.

Pros

  • Supports remote and asynchronous learning
  • Combines peer learning with AI feedback
  • Useful for distributed sales teams

Cons

  • More focused on video submissions than real-time simulations
  • Less centered on conversational AI roleplay

Use Cases: How AI Roleplay Improves Sales Performance

Handling Objections with AI Roleplay

Reps can practice handling difficult objections repeatedly until they respond confidently and effectively. AI exposes them to different objection styles, from price pushback to competitive comparisons.

Practicing Cold Calls

Simulations replicate real cold call scenarios, helping reps refine their pitch, tone, and opening hooks while reducing call anxiety.

Negotiation & Closing Deals

AI scenarios simulate pricing discussions, stakeholder objections, and closing conversations, helping reps improve deal conversion rates.

Onboarding New Sales Reps Faster

New hires can ramp up quickly by practicing real-world conversations from day one, reducing dependency on shadowing and live call exposure.

How to Choose the Best AI Roleplay Platform for Sales

Choosing the best AI roleplay platform for sales requires a strategic approach based on your organization’s goals and infrastructure.

Start by evaluating realism and conversation quality. The platform should simulate natural, dynamic interactions rather than scripted responses. This ensures reps are prepared for unpredictable real-world conversations.

Next, assess analytics and feedback depth. Look for platforms that provide actionable insights tied to performance metrics, such as conversion rates and deal progression, rather than just generic scoring.

Integration capabilities are equally important. The tool should connect seamlessly with your CRM, LMS, and communication platforms to create a unified training ecosystem.

You should also consider scalability and flexibility. The platform must support growing teams and evolving training needs without increasing operational complexity.
